You have the right idea. We have been around this time for the past two years. Your plan of action should be to get to the parks at opening or as close to opening as possible. You will get so much done and it will be cooler. Then, as the late comers start wandering in, it will be time for your break. Go back to the resort, relax, enjoy the pool, take a nap, and recharge. It will still be pretty crowded at night but you'll be able to handle it better with that break.

Also don't automatically think you can handle the heat. Always be prepared. The last 2 Junes we hit some pretty brutal temps and high humidity. Drink lots of water and wear a hat!!!
